INTERNATIONAL POLITICS IN THE 'BLACK PANTHER, WAKANDA FOREVER' MOVIE SPEECH (2022)

Research on political discourse and stances in superhero films remains limited. This study characterized the representations of international politics in Black Panther: Wakanda Forever (2022). The research assumed the qualitative approach based on the content analysis technique. The results reaffirmed the Afrofuturist character also attributed to the first film of the saga. A stance challenging diplomacy and the realistic and liberal vision of peace was appreciated. The study concludes that the film conveys political messages on race, gender equity, respect for otherness, and international relations.
